Q » Where can I find a reliable supplier of gym equipment for a new sports club in Manchester?

A » In establishing a new sports club in Manchester, sourcing a reliable supplier of gym equipment is a critical decision that will significantly influence the operational efficiency, member satisfaction, and long-term viability of your facility. Given Manchester's vibrant fitness landscape, you have access to both national distributors with strong logistical networks and specialized local vendors who understand the unique demands of urban sports clubs. To identify a dependable partner, you should first evaluate suppliers based on their commercial-grade product ranges, after-sales support, warranty terms, and industry reputation. For a sports club, commercial equipment such as selectorized strength machines, heavy-duty cardio units, and functional training rigs require robust construction to withstand frequent, high-intensity use. When assessing reliability, request references from other Manchester sports clubs or leisure centres, such as those managed by Manchester Active, to verify delivery punctuality and equipment longevity. Ensure the supplier offers a comprehensive maintenance plan and responsive technical support, as downtime from faulty treadmills or cables can disrupt your members' experience. Additionally, verify that they provide CE-marked, ISO-certified equipment to meet UK safety and insurance standards. The supplier should also assist with space planning and customisation for your club’s specific sport focus—whether it includes dedicated weightlifting zones, functional circuits, or recovery areas. Finally, negotiate multi-year warranties and bulk purchase discounts, and consider a phased delivery schedule to align with your club’s opening timeline. By thoroughly vetting suppliers through factory visits, trial installations, and contract reviews, you can secure a dependable partner that will support your club’s reputation and growth in Manchester’s competitive fitness market.
